Posted by Kim on October 22, 2003, 4:47 pm, in reply to "Bread Machine Recipes" Harvest Bread Honey-sweetened, this bread is moist, light and bakes to a golden color. Use special instant yeast in this recipe, rather than regular instant yeast. The special yeast, formulated for sweet or sourdoughs, provides the steady, controlled rise helpful for breads high in either sugar or acid. For 1 1/2 lb. (large) loaf: One 6 to 6 1/2 ounce sweet potato or yam baked, peeled and mashed (1/2 cup mashed) Place all of the ingredients except the raisins and nuts into the pan of your bread machine, program the machine for basic, white bread, or raisin bread, and press Start. Add the nuts and raisins when the beeper goes off, or about 3 to 4 minutes before the end of the second kneading cycle.

From Vermont Living
2 1/2 cups King Arthur Unbleached All-Purpose Flour
1 cup King Arthur Stone Ground Whole Wheat Flour
1 tablespoon vital wheat gluten
2 teaspoons special instant yeast
1 1/2 teaspoons salt
4 tablespoons butter or margarine
1/4 cup milk
3/4 cup water
3 tablespoons honey
1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on nutmeg
1/4 teaspoon ginger
1/2 cup raisins
1/2 cup chopped walnuts or pecans
